Beauty robots can improve care, but skin and data need protection

Beauty robots can apply products, guide skin treatments, shape nails, or assist with hair work. Their value depends on a narrow question: can the robot perform a repeatable task safely when real skin, hair, and personal data are involved?

  • Cameras can guide product placement or check surface changes.
  • Sensors can limit pressure, heat, or movement near the body.
  • Hygiene, consent, and data storage remain open risks.

Where beauty robots can help

A robot can repeat the same motion for each appointment. That may help with tasks such as applying a mask, spreading a cream, or holding a tool at a fixed distance from the skin. Repeatable movement can reduce uneven coverage when the task suits a machine.

The useful part is control. A camera may locate a face, hand, or strand of hair, while a force sensor can detect contact with the body. A dispenser can release a measured amount of product instead of relying on a person to judge each portion by hand.

That control only helps when the system knows what it is touching. Skin tone, texture, hair type, motion, and product thickness can vary from one appointment to the next. A robot trained on narrow conditions may need a person to correct its path.

The main risks sit close to the skin

Beauty work happens near eyes, lips, hair, and broken skin. A small error can cause irritation, a cut, a burn, or an unwanted chemical reaction. The risk grows when the system applies pressure, heat, light, or a product that stays on the body.

A safety stop helps, but it doesn't remove the need for supervision. The stop must react quickly, stay within reach, and work when a customer moves without warning. A salon also needs a clear rule for who can pause the robot and who checks the customer before work begins.

Cleanliness creates another problem. A nozzle, brush, clamp, or work surface can carry residue between appointments if staff don't clean or replace it. The robot's software may report that a task finished, but it can't prove that every contact surface is safe for the next person.

Personal data needs a clear limit

A beauty robot may use images or measurements to guide its work. Those records can reveal a person's face, skin condition, scars, hair loss, or treatment history. A salon should explain what the system records, how long it keeps the files, and who can see them.

The same rule applies to cloud services. If images leave the salon, the customer needs to know where they go and why. A system that works without saving face images may fit a beauty business better than one that stores every scan by default.

What buyers should check

A salon owner or clinic manager can use this short check before buying:

  • Task boundary: Write down the exact action the robot performs and the point where a person takes over.
  • Body contact: Check the highest force, heat, light level, and contact time stated by the maker.
  • Emergency stop: Test who can stop the robot, from where, and how the system behaves after the stop.
  • Cleaning routine: Confirm which parts need cleaning, replacement, or single-person use after each appointment.
  • Data handling: Ask whether images or measurements leave the site, how long they stay, and how staff delete them.

A sensible role for beauty robots

The safer path is to give robots narrow tasks with easy human control. Product placement, tool holding, measurement, and repeatable motion may suit automation better than open-ended decisions about a person's health or appearance.
